Commit e00f6a84 authored by Len Brown's avatar Len Brown Committed by Len Brown

fix non-ACPI IOAPIC build

parent 77641575
...@@ -808,6 +808,7 @@ void __init find_smp_config (void) ...@@ -808,6 +808,7 @@ void __init find_smp_config (void)
smp_scan_config(address, 0x400); smp_scan_config(address, 0x400);
} }
int (*platform_rename_gsi)(int ioapic, int gsi);
/* -------------------------------------------------------------------------- /* --------------------------------------------------------------------------
ACPI-based MP Configuration ACPI-based MP Configuration
...@@ -1055,8 +1056,6 @@ void __init mp_config_acpi_legacy_irqs (void) ...@@ -1055,8 +1056,6 @@ void __init mp_config_acpi_legacy_irqs (void)
} }
} }
int (*platform_rename_gsi)(int ioapic, int gsi);
void mp_register_gsi (u32 gsi, int edge_level, int active_high_low) void mp_register_gsi (u32 gsi, int edge_level, int active_high_low)
{ {
int ioapic = -1; int ioapic = -1;
......
...@@ -128,7 +128,6 @@ static inline void disable_acpi(void) ...@@ -128,7 +128,6 @@ static inline void disable_acpi(void)
#define FIX_ACPI_PAGES 4 #define FIX_ACPI_PAGES 4
extern int acpi_gsi_to_irq(u32 gsi, unsigned int *irq); extern int acpi_gsi_to_irq(u32 gsi, unsigned int *irq);
extern int (*platform_rename_gsi)(int ioapic, int gsi);
#ifdef CONFIG_X86_IO_APIC #ifdef CONFIG_X86_IO_APIC
extern int skip_ioapic_setup; extern int skip_ioapic_setup;
...@@ -156,6 +155,8 @@ static inline void disable_ioapic_setup(void) ...@@ -156,6 +155,8 @@ static inline void disable_ioapic_setup(void)
#endif #endif
extern int (*platform_rename_gsi)(int ioapic, int gsi);
#ifdef CONFIG_ACPI_PCI #ifdef CONFIG_ACPI_PCI
static inline void acpi_noirq_set(void) { acpi_noirq = 1; } static inline void acpi_noirq_set(void) { acpi_noirq = 1; }
static inline void acpi_disable_pci(void) static inline void acpi_disable_pci(void)
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ment